First off, let's talk about why wrinkles happen in the first place. One of the main culprits is uneven heat distribution. When you're using a heat press, if the heat isn't spread out evenly across the paper, some parts might heat up faster than others. This causes the paper to expand at different rates, leading to those annoying wrinkles. Another reason could be improper alignment. If the paper isn't placed flat and straight on the substrate, it's bound to wrinkle when the heat and pressure are applied. Also, humidity can play a role. High humidity can make the paper absorb moisture, making it more prone to wrinkling.

Now, let's dive into some solutions.

1. Prepare Your Workspace

Before you start the heat transfer process, make sure your workspace is clean and dry. Any dust or debris on the surface can cause uneven pressure and lead to wrinkles. Wipe down your heat press platen and the substrate with a clean, dry cloth. Also, try to control the humidity in the room. If it's too humid, consider using a dehumidifier. This will keep the paper from absorbing moisture and stay in good shape.

2. Check Your Heat Press

The heat press is a key player in this game. You need to ensure it's in top-notch condition. Check the temperature and pressure settings regularly. An inaccurate temperature can mess up the transfer and cause wrinkling. Most 120gsm Sticky Heat Transfer Paper works well at a temperature range of around 350 - 375°F (177 - 191°C), but always refer to the manufacturer's instructions. Also, make sure the pressure is evenly distributed across the platen. You can use a piece of plain paper to test the pressure. Place it under the platen and close the press. If the paper shows uneven marks, you might need to adjust the pressure settings or get your heat press serviced.

3. Proper Paper Placement

This is super important. When you're placing the 120gsm Sticky Heat Transfer Paper on the substrate, take your time to align it correctly. Start by positioning one corner of the paper and then slowly smooth it out towards the other corners. Use a ruler or a straight edge to help you keep it straight. Make sure there are no air bubbles or folds under the paper. If you're working with a large design, it might be a good idea to use heat transfer tape to hold the paper in place. This will prevent it from shifting during the heat transfer process.

4. Use a Release Sheet

A release sheet can be a real lifesaver. Place it on top of the 120gsm Sticky Heat Transfer Paper before you close the heat press. The release sheet helps to distribute the heat and pressure evenly, reducing the chances of wrinkling. It also protects the paper from direct contact with the heat press platen, which can sometimes cause sticking and wrinkling. You can find release sheets specifically designed for heat transfer applications at most craft stores or online.

5. Pre - Heat the Substrate

Pre - heating the substrate can make a big difference. It helps to remove any moisture from the substrate and makes it more receptive to the heat transfer. Simply place the substrate in the heat press for a few seconds before applying the paper. This will also ensure that the paper adheres better and reduces the risk of wrinkling.

6. Take Your Time During the Heat Transfer

Don't rush the process. When you close the heat press, give it enough time to apply the heat and pressure evenly. Most 120gsm Sticky Heat Transfer Paper requires a pressing time of around 10 - 15 seconds, but again, follow the manufacturer's guidelines. Also, avoid opening the press too quickly. Let the paper and substrate cool down a bit inside the press before removing them. This will prevent the paper from wrinkling as it contracts.

7. Consider the Substrate Material

Different substrate materials can react differently to the heat transfer process. Some materials, like cotton, are generally more forgiving and less likely to cause wrinkling. On the other hand, synthetic materials might require more careful handling. If you're using a synthetic substrate, make sure it can withstand the heat and pressure of the transfer. You might also need to adjust the temperature and pressing time accordingly.
